Web13 feb. 2024 · Shots are often measured by fluid ounce or milliliters as they only contain a small amount of liquid. A one-litre bottle is equivalent to 33.81 oz or 1000 ml. While most shot glasses can hold 1.25 oz to 1.5 oz of liquid, cheater’s glasses can only contain less than an ounce leading to more shots. Web15 jul. 2024 · U40 stands for: 40 Units of insulin per 1mL (milliliter) U100 stands for: 100 Units of insulin per 1mL (milliliter) U500 stands for: 500 Units of insulin per 1mL (milliliter) So, if you have a U100 insulin product, and you need to inject 50 units, that would come out to 0.5 mL.
